hi my english is not great and I often use translator to translate the documentation of things. i am trying to setup slot reservation in my 6vs6 server for vips and admins and i would like it to be setup in this way.

when the server is full (12/12) if a VIP join with "connect ip" on console , he can kick one person from that 12 players and VIP will take the spot.

in other words the server will look like 13/12 while the VIP is connecting , then it will go to 12/12

my current config is this -
sm_reserve_type 1
sm_reserved_slots 1
sm_reserve_kicktype 0
sm_hide_slots 1

which seems to be working..? however when the server is not even full (like 7/12) some people join and they get kick due to slot reservation, i dont understand why that is the case? any help is greatly appreciated
